Introduction
The 7 segment plugin support two different chip types, the TM1637 (4 digits) and the MAX7219/21 (8 digits).
Hardware
ESP TM1637 GPIO <--> CLK GPIO <--> DIO
ESP MAX7219 GPIO <--> DIN GPIO <--> CLK GPIO <--> CS Power 3.3V* <--> VCC GND <--> GND *Many 7 segment displays state that they need 5V to operate but we have successfully powered them using 3.3V.
